In today's interconnected world, our every click leaves a digital footprint, a trail of data that can be used to profile us. But fear not! You can mitigate your online presence and reclaim your privacy with these effective strategies.

Here's a comprehensive guide to help you erase your digital footprint:

* **Audit Your Privacy Settings:** Most online platforms provide privacy Control your digital presence settings that allow you to manage the information you share. Take the time to familiarize these settings and tighten your privacy controls.

* **Employ Strong Passwords:** A robust password is your first line of defense against unauthorized access. Generate complex passwords that are unique for each account, incorporating a mix of symbols.

* **Activate Two-Factor Authentication:** Add an extra layer of security by enabling two-factor authentication (copyright) whenever possible. This demands you to provide a unique code from your phone or email in addition to your password, making it much harder for hackers to gain access to your accounts.

* **Think Carefully About What You Post:** Remember that once something is online, it can be difficult to erase completely. Reflect before you share personal information or sensitive content.

Disappear from the Internet: A Practical Guide to Complete Online Removal

Want for your digital footprint and make yourself practically invisible online? It's possible! While daunting, "ghosting" the internet is achievable with the right steps. This guide will walk you through the process of deleting your presence from the vast expanse of the web.

First, collect a list of all platforms where you have an account: social media, forums, online stores, even those forgotten email addresses. Then, meticulously navigate each platform's privacy settings to minimize your information visibility. Consider establishing new accounts with anonymized information for future use.

Next, take measures to remove your old profiles. Pay close attention to any backup options, ensuring you don't inadvertently preserve your data. Remember, online deletion isn't always permanent; some platforms may retain traces of your information even after removal.

Finally, explore the use of specialized services that offer comprehensive online reputation management and data removal. These tools can help you locate any remaining traces of your information and work to minimize them.

The process may seem overwhelming, but remember: every step you take brings you closer to a cleaner online presence. By diligently following these guidelines, you can reclaim your digital privacy and thrive with greater anonymity.
